Project Overview:
I am looking for an Ignition SCADA (v8.3) developer to build a recipe management system using a MySQL backend. The system will interface with a Siemens S7-1510SP PLC (TIA Portal V19). The project involves 6 products sharing one database, where only one product runs at a time.
Key Features Required:
-Color Selection UI: A visual palette where users pick a color to capture its Hex ID as the database key.
-Recipe Management (CRUD): Ability to Create, Save, View, and Edit recipes. Each recipe contains a 23-row matrix of temperature/VLT data.
-Interlock Logic: Only one of the 6 products can be in "RUN" mode at a time.
Running recipes must be locked from editing or deletion.
-PLC Data Handshake: On "Start," Ignition must send only one specific row from the 23-row matrix to the Siemens PLC.
Testing & Hardware:
-Hardware Access: I have a physical PLC available for remote testing via AnyDesk/TeamViewer.
-Simulation: You may also use PLCSIM Advanced for initial development and simulation.
Technical Stack:
-SCADA: Ignition v8.3 (Perspective)
-Database: MySQL
-PLC: Siemens S7-1510SP (TIA V19)
Definition of Done:
The project is considered complete only when the system works flawlessly:
1. Successfully creating and saving new recipes from the color tool.
2. Loading correct data to the PLC registers upon "Start."
3. Full verification of the product interlocking and recipe-locking logic.
